On Thursday Ryan Hendrix drove from Columbus where he had been playing with the Reds alternate site team in a road series down to Cincinnati. The reliever was expected to be on the taxi squad for the upcoming road trip to St. Louis and Los Angeles. But after the game ended on Thursday he was called into David Bell’s office and told that he would be getting called up to join the big league roster.
“Him (manager David Bell) and Nick (general manager Nick Krall) were sitting there and they said congrats, and went from there,” said Hendrix.
